Abstract

An integer n is called practical if every m≤ n can be written as a sum of distinct divisors of n. We show that the number of practical numbers below x is asymptotic to c x/log x, as conjectured by Margenstern. We also give an asymptotic estimate for the number of integers below x whose maximum ratio of consecutive divisors is at most t, valid uniformly for t≥ 2.
